Southeastern Freight Lines is seeking a dedicated FT Inbound Freight Handler in the United States. You will load and unload freight, ensure safe handling, and assist in recouping damaged freight. The role requires careful attention to cargo integrity and adherence to safety protocols.

As a FT Inbound Freight Handler, you will load and unload freight onto and off of equipment, as well as assist in the recouping of damaged freight.
Pay: $29.70-$34.50 Per Hour (pay may vary based on location and experience)
Work Shift Third Shift

Family founded in Columbia, South Carolina in 1950, Southeast Freight Lines is a privately held, industry leading provider of LTL (Less Than Truckload) services throughout the Southeast. Our expertise of combining quality service and award-winning logistics has led to the growth of Southeast generating over 1.7 billion in annual revenue, with over 10 million shipments per year.
This would not be possible without our esteemed team of over 8,800 professionals - the true backbone of our company.
